How to Build Strong Profile for MBA in IIMs and CAT?
Preparing for CAT is only one part of getting into a top MBA college. Today, IIMs and other leading B-schools evaluate candidates on their overall profile, including academics, work experience, internships, certifications, extracurricular activities, leadership, and achievements.
While CAT percentile remains the most important shortlisting criteria for many IIMs, several institutes also assign weightage to profile-related parameters during the selection process. Building a strong profile before CAT can significantly improve your chances of receiving interview calls and converting them into final admissions.
This guide explains how to build an impressive MBA profile in a practical and structured manner.
Why Profile Building Matters for CAT & IIM Admissions?
A strong profile helps you stand out among thousands of applicants with similar CAT scores. During the Personal Interview (PI) and final selection, IIMs evaluate not only your aptitude but also your consistency, achievements, leadership potential, and career readiness.
According to the admission policies published by several IIMs, parameters like Class 10 & 12 marks, graduation performance, work experience, diversity, and interview performance contribute to the final merit list.

Best Certifications to Strengthen Your MBA Profile
Certifications demonstrate initiative, practical knowledge, and willingness to learn beyond the classroom. They also make your resume more relevant for MBA interviews and summer placements.
Instead of collecting random certificates, choose certifications that match your career goals.
Specialization-wise Recommended Certifications
MBA Specialization | Recommended Certifications |
Marketing | Google Digital Marketing, Google Analytics, Meta Blueprint, HubSpot Marketing |
Finance | NISM Certifications, Bloomberg Market Concepts (BMC), Financial Modeling, Excel for Finance |
Business Analytics | Google Data Analytics, Microsoft Power BI, Tableau, SQL, Python |
Operations | Lean Six Sigma Green Belt, Supply Chain Management |
Human Resources | HR Analytics, LinkedIn Learning HR Courses |
Consulting | Problem Solving, Business Strategy, Excel Advanced, PowerPoint Skills |
Product Management | Product School Basics, Agile Fundamentals, Scrum Fundamentals |
General MBA | Advanced Excel, Power BI, Presentation Skills, Project Management |

How Freshers Can Build an Impressive IIM Profile?
Freshers often worry about not having work experience. Fortunately, many students receive admissions into top IIMs without prior jobs by building a strong overall profile.
You can compensate for limited experience through internships, certifications, leadership positions, competitions, and extracurricular achievements.
Profile Building Ideas for Freshers
Activity | Value Addition |
Virtual Internships | Practical industry exposure |
Live Projects | Real business experience |
Case Competitions | Problem-solving skills |
College Clubs | Leadership experience |
NGO Volunteering | Social impact |
Certifications | Technical and business skills |
Research Projects | Academic strength |
Entrepreneurship | Innovation and initiative |
Freshers should also participate in business quizzes, hackathons, simulation games, and management festivals, as these activities showcase teamwork, analytical thinking, and leadership qualities.
Remember that quality matters more than quantity. A few meaningful experiences create a stronger impression than dozens of unrelated certificates.

How Work Experience & Internships Improve Your MBA Profile?
Work experience helps admission committees understand how you've applied your knowledge in real business environments. Many IIMs award additional points for relevant full-time work experience during the admission process.
Internships are equally valuable, especially for freshers and final-year students.
Virtual internships have become increasingly popular because they allow students to gain experience in domains such as marketing, consulting, business analytics, finance, and project management from leading organisations.
Benefits of Internships
Internship Type | Advantages |
Virtual Internship | Flexible learning with industry exposure |
Live Project | Real business problem-solving |
Corporate Internship | Professional work experience |
Startup Internship | Multi-functional learning |
Research Internship | Analytical and academic exposure |
Even a 4–8 week internship can significantly strengthen your resume when you can clearly explain your learning during MBA interviews.
Volunteer Work and NGOs: Do They Help in MBA Admissions?
Yes. Volunteer work is valued because it reflects empathy, leadership, teamwork, and social responsibility, qualities expected from future managers.
Working with NGOs, participating in social initiatives, organising awareness campaigns, or leading community projects demonstrates that you can work with diverse groups and take initiative beyond academics.
Benefits of NGO Experience
Activity | Skills Developed |
NGO Volunteering | Leadership and teamwork |
Social Campaigns | Communication skills |
Fundraising | Planning and execution |
Community Projects | Problem-solving |
Event Management | Organisation and coordination |
Volunteer work also provides excellent discussion points during the Personal Interview, helping candidates demonstrate maturity, initiative, and commitment to social impact.
Common Profile Mistakes That Reduce IIM Admission Chances
Many students focus only on CAT preparation and ignore profile building until interview season. This often results in missed opportunities during admissions and placements.
Avoid these common mistakes while preparing your MBA profile.
Common Mistakes
Mistake | Better Approach |
Collecting random certificates | Choose career-relevant certifications |
No internships | Gain practical exposure through internships or live projects |
Weak resume | Maintain a structured master resume |
No extracurricular activities | Participate in clubs, competitions, and events |
Poor interview preparation | Build confidence through mock interviews |
Inconsistent academic performance | Improve graduation scores wherever possible |
Ignoring communication skills | Practice presentations and group discussions |
Admissions panels look for genuine achievements rather than inflated resumes. Always be prepared to discuss every activity mentioned in your profile with confidence and authenticity.
